Celtics Free Agency Rumors: Courtney Lee Meets With Doc Rivers, According To Sources

While most of Boston Celtics nation begins the healing process of losing veteran shooter Ray Allen, the franchise's front office brass and head coach Doc Rivers are moving on and looking for a replacement. The search could end shortly, however, as ESPN,com's Marc Stein is reporting the Cs are interested in acquiring the Houston Rockets' Courtney Lee, who met with Rivers on Saturday night.

The Celtics don't have the salary-cap space to sign Lee outright, but sources say that the Houston Rockets have let it be known that they're willing to participate in sign-and-trade deals with both Marcus Camby and Lee amid the increasing likelihood that neither of those coveted free agents will be returning to Houston.

Last season, Lee made 40-percent of his 3-point attempts which helped him average 11.4 points per game. Those numbers, however, aren't close to Allen's 45.3-percent from 3-point land and 14.2 ppg.
